The electronic planet is large, and with numerous Internet sites competing for notice, it can from time to time come to feel like your web site is just a very small pebble within an unlimited ocean. But Imagine if you might peek guiding the curtain and find out how https://fastwebtraffic70246.dreamyblogs.com/37368774/things-about-increase-website-traffic